Senior living costs in Eskridge v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Eskridge, KS
Column state: Kansas
Column national: U.S.
Community typeEskridge, KSKansasU.S.
Independent Living$3,800/mo$3,844/mo$4,160/mo
Assisted Living$4,895/mo$5,047/mo$4,703/mo
Memory Care$4,769/mo$4,957/mo$4,954/mo

Independent living cost trends in Eskridge, KS

The table below shows how monthly independent living costs in Eskridge have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Eskridge, KS$2,828/mo$2,787/mo+1.5%
Kansas$2,826/mo$2,681/mo+5.4%
National$3,261/mo$3,166/mo+3.0%
